fix the ja.rc be vs compatible

svn path=/trunk/; revision=19174
This commit is contained in:
Magnus Olsen 2005-11-12 10:31:25 +00:00
parent 027b224db3
commit f411eaabf8

View file

@ -22,134 +22,181 @@
#include "resource.h"
#include "winecalc.h"
LANGUAGE LANG_JAPANESE, SUBLANG_NEUTRAL
/////////////////////////////////////////////////////////////////////////////
#undef APSTUDIO_READONLY_SYMBOLS
STRINGTABLE DISCARDABLE
{
IDS_APPNAME, "電卓"
/////////////////////////////////////////////////////////////////////////////
// Japanese resources
IDS_COPYRIGHT1, "電卓 5.0. Licensed under LGPL 2"
IDS_COPYRIGHT2 "Copyright 2003, James Briggs"
IDS_COPYRIGHT3 "San Jose, California, USA"
IDS_COPYRIGHT4 "james@ActionMessage.com"
IDS_COPYRIGHT5 "http://www.ActionMessage.com/winecalc/"
#if !defined(AFX_RESOURCE_DLL) || defined(AFX_TARG_JPN)
#ifdef _WIN32
LANGUAGE LANG_JAPANESE, SUBLANG_DEFAULT
#pragma code_page(932)
#endif //_WIN32
IDS_BTN_BACKSPACE, "Back"
IDS_BTN_CLEAR_ENTRY, "CE"
IDS_BTN_CLEAR_ALL, "C"
IDS_BTN_MEM_CLEAR, "MC"
IDS_BTN_MEM_RECALL, "MR"
IDS_BTN_MEM_STORE, "MS"
IDS_BTN_MEM_PLUS, "+"
IDS_BTN_MEM_STATUS_M, "M"
IDS_BTN_SQRT, "√"
IDS_ERR_INVALID_INPUT, "無効な値です。"
IDS_ERR_DIVIDE_BY_ZERO, "0 で割ることはできません。"
IDS_ERR_UNDEFINED, "関数の結果が定義されていません。"
}
/////////////////////////////////////////////////////////////////////////////
//
// Menu
//
MAIN_MENU MENU DISCARDABLE
{
POPUP "編集(&E)" {
MENUITEM "コピー(&C) Ctrl+C", IDM_COPY
MENUITEM "貼\り付け(&P) Ctrl+V", IDM_PASTE
}
POPUP "表\示(&V)" {
MENUITEM "普通の電卓", IDM_MODE_STANDARD
MENUITEM "関数電卓", IDM_MODE_SCIENTIFIC
MENUITEM SEPARATOR
MENUITEM "桁を区切る", IDM_DIGIT_GROUPING
}
POPUP "ヘルプ(&H)" {
MENUITEM "トピックの検索", IDM_HELP_TOPICS
MENUITEM SEPARATOR
MENUITEM "電卓について", IDM_ABOUT
}
}
SCIMS_MENU MENU DISCARDABLE
{
POPUP "編集(&E)" {
MENUITEM "コピー(&C) Ctrl+C", IDM_COPY
MENUITEM "貼\り付け(&P) Ctrl+V", IDM_PASTE
}
POPUP "表\示(&V)" {
MENUITEM "普通の電卓", IDM_MODE_STANDARD
MENUITEM "関数電卓", IDM_MODE_SCIENTIFIC
MENUITEM SEPARATOR
MENUITEM "16 進\tF5", ID_CALC_NS_HEX
MENUITEM "10 進\tF6", ID_CALC_NS_DEC
MENUITEM "8 進\tF7", ID_CALC_NS_OCT
MENUITEM "2 進\tF8", ID_CALC_NS_BIN
MENUITEM SEPARATOR
MENUITEM "Degree\tF2", ID_CALC_MS_DEGREES
MENUITEM "Radian\tF3", ID_CALC_MS_RADIANS
MENUITEM "Grad\tF4", ID_CALC_MS_GRADS
MENUITEM SEPARATOR
MENUITEM "桁を区切る", IDM_DIGIT_GROUPING
}
POPUP "ヘルプ(&H)" {
MENUITEM "トピックの検索", IDM_HELP_TOPICS
MENUITEM SEPARATOR
MENUITEM "電卓について", IDM_ABOUT
}
}
SCIWS_MENU MENU DISCARDABLE
{
POPUP "編集(&E)" {
MENUITEM "コピー(&C) Ctrl+C", IDM_COPY
MENUITEM "貼\り付け(&P) Ctrl+V", IDM_PASTE
}
POPUP "表\示(&V)" {
MENUITEM "普通の電卓", IDM_MODE_STANDARD
MENUITEM "関数電卓", IDM_MODE_SCIENTIFIC
MENUITEM SEPARATOR
MENUITEM "16 進\tF5", ID_CALC_NS_HEX
MENUITEM "10 進\tF6", ID_CALC_NS_DEC
MENUITEM "8 進\tF7", ID_CALC_NS_OCT
MENUITEM "2 進\tF8", ID_CALC_NS_BIN
MENUITEM SEPARATOR
MENUITEM "Qword\tF12", ID_CALC_WS_QWORD
MENUITEM "Dword\tF2", ID_CALC_WS_DWORD
MENUITEM "Word\tF3", ID_CALC_WS_WORD
MENUITEM "Byte\tF4", ID_CALC_WS_BYTE
MENUITEM SEPARATOR
MENUITEM "桁を区切る", IDM_DIGIT_GROUPING
}
POPUP "ヘルプ(&H)" {
MENUITEM "トピックの検索", IDM_HELP_TOPICS
MENUITEM SEPARATOR
MENUITEM "電卓について", IDM_ABOUT
}
}
MAIN_MENU ACCELERATORS
MAIN_MENU MENU
BEGIN
VK_F1, IDV_HELP, VIRTKEY
POPUP "編集(&E)"
BEGIN
MENUITEM "コピー(&C) Ctrl+C", IDM_COPY
MENUITEM "貼\り付け(&P) Ctrl+V", IDM_PASTE
END
POPUP "表\示(&V)"
BEGIN
MENUITEM "普通の電卓", IDM_MODE_STANDARD
MENUITEM "関数電卓", IDM_MODE_SCIENTIFIC
MENUITEM SEPARATOR
MENUITEM "桁を区切る", IDM_DIGIT_GROUPING
END
POPUP "ヘルプ(&H)"
BEGIN
MENUITEM "トピックの検索", IDM_HELP_TOPICS
MENUITEM SEPARATOR
MENUITEM "電卓について", IDM_ABOUT
END
END
DLG_ABOUT DIALOG 12,0,120,82
CAPTION "GNU winecalc について"
SCIMS_MENU MENU
BEGIN
POPUP "編集(&E)"
BEGIN
MENUITEM "コピー(&C) Ctrl+C", IDM_COPY
MENUITEM "貼\り付け(&P) Ctrl+V", IDM_PASTE
END
POPUP "表\示(&V)"
BEGIN
MENUITEM "普通の電卓", IDM_MODE_STANDARD
MENUITEM "関数電卓", IDM_MODE_SCIENTIFIC
MENUITEM SEPARATOR
MENUITEM "16 進\tF5", ID_CALC_NS_HEX
MENUITEM "10 進\tF6", ID_CALC_NS_DEC
MENUITEM "8 進\tF7", ID_CALC_NS_OCT
MENUITEM "2 進\tF8", ID_CALC_NS_BIN
MENUITEM SEPARATOR
MENUITEM "Degree\tF2", ID_CALC_MS_DEGREES
MENUITEM "Radian\tF3", ID_CALC_MS_RADIANS
MENUITEM "Grad\tF4", ID_CALC_MS_GRADS
MENUITEM SEPARATOR
MENUITEM "桁を区切る", IDM_DIGIT_GROUPING
END
POPUP "ヘルプ(&H)"
BEGIN
MENUITEM "トピックの検索", IDM_HELP_TOPICS
MENUITEM SEPARATOR
MENUITEM "電卓について", IDM_ABOUT
END
END
SCIWS_MENU MENU
BEGIN
POPUP "編集(&E)"
BEGIN
MENUITEM "コピー(&C) Ctrl+C", IDM_COPY
MENUITEM "貼\り付け(&P) Ctrl+V", IDM_PASTE
END
POPUP "表\示(&V)"
BEGIN
MENUITEM "普通の電卓", IDM_MODE_STANDARD
MENUITEM "関数電卓", IDM_MODE_SCIENTIFIC
MENUITEM SEPARATOR
MENUITEM "16 進\tF5", ID_CALC_NS_HEX
MENUITEM "10 進\tF6", ID_CALC_NS_DEC
MENUITEM "8 進\tF7", ID_CALC_NS_OCT
MENUITEM "2 進\tF8", ID_CALC_NS_BIN
MENUITEM SEPARATOR
MENUITEM "Qword\tF12", ID_CALC_WS_QWORD
MENUITEM "Dword\tF2", ID_CALC_WS_DWORD
MENUITEM "Word\tF3", ID_CALC_WS_WORD
MENUITEM "Byte\tF4", ID_CALC_WS_BYTE
MENUITEM SEPARATOR
MENUITEM "桁を区切る", IDM_DIGIT_GROUPING
END
POPUP "ヘルプ(&H)"
BEGIN
MENUITEM "トピックの検索", IDM_HELP_TOPICS
MENUITEM SEPARATOR
MENUITEM "電卓について", IDM_ABOUT
END
END
WHATS_THIS_MENU MENU
BEGIN
POPUP ""
BEGIN
MENUITEM "これは何?", IDM_WHATS_THIS
END
END
/////////////////////////////////////////////////////////////////////////////
//
// Accelerator
//
MAIN_MENU ACCELERATORS
BEGIN
VK_F1, IDV_HELP, VIRTKEY
END
/////////////////////////////////////////////////////////////////////////////
//
// Dialog
//
DLG_ABOUT DIALOG 12, 0, 120, 82
STYLE DS_MODALFRAME | WS_POPUP | WS_CAPTION | WS_SYSMENU
CAPTION "GNU winecalc について"
BEGIN
DEFPUSHBUTTON "OK", IDOK, 42, 60, 30, 14, WS_CHILD | WS_VISIBLE | WS_TABSTOP
DEFPUSHBUTTON "OK",IDOK,42,60,30,14
END
WHATS_THIS_MENU MENU DISCARDABLE
{
POPUP "" {
MENUITEM "これは何?", IDM_WHATS_THIS
}
}
DLG_STATS DIALOG 12,0,125,78
DLG_STATS DIALOG 12, 0, 125, 78
STYLE DS_SETFONT | WS_POPUP | WS_VISIBLE | WS_CAPTION | WS_SYSMENU
CAPTION "統計ボックス"
FONT 9, "Tahoma"
STYLE WS_POPUP | WS_CAPTION | WS_SYSMENU | WS_VISIBLE
BEGIN
DEFPUSHBUTTON "戻る(&R)", ID_STATS_RET, 4, 52, 25, 13, WS_TABSTOP | WS_GROUP
PUSHBUTTON "ロード(&L)", ID_STATS_LOAD, 34, 52, 25, 13, WS_TABSTOP | WS_GROUP
PUSHBUTTON "クリア(&C)" ID_STATS_CD, 64, 52, 25, 13, WS_TABSTOP | WS_GROUP
PUSHBUTTON "すべてクリア(&A)", ID_STATS_CAD, 94, 52, 25, 13, WS_TABSTOP | WS_GROUP
DEFPUSHBUTTON "戻る(&R)",ID_STATS_RET,4,52,25,13,WS_GROUP
PUSHBUTTON "ロード(&L)",ID_STATS_LOAD,34,52,25,13,WS_GROUP
PUSHBUTTON "クリア(&C)",ID_STATS_CD,64,52,25,13,WS_GROUP
PUSHBUTTON "すべてクリア(&A)",ID_STATS_CAD,94,52,25,13,WS_GROUP
END
/////////////////////////////////////////////////////////////////////////////
//
// String Table
//
STRINGTABLE
BEGIN
IDS_APPNAME "電卓"
IDS_BTN_BACKSPACE "Back"
IDS_BTN_CLEAR_ENTRY "CE"
IDS_BTN_CLEAR_ALL "C"
IDS_ERR_INVALID_INPUT "無効な値です。"
IDS_ERR_DIVIDE_BY_ZERO "0 で割ることはできません。"
IDS_ERR_UNDEFINED "関数の結果が定義されていません。"
IDS_COPYRIGHT1 "電卓 5.0. Licensed under LGPL 2"
IDS_COPYRIGHT2 "Copyright 2003, James Briggs"
IDS_COPYRIGHT3 "San Jose, California, USA"
IDS_COPYRIGHT4 "james@ActionMessage.com"
IDS_COPYRIGHT5 "http://www.ActionMessage.com/winecalc/"
IDS_BTN_MEM_CLEAR "MC"
IDS_BTN_MEM_RECALL "MR"
IDS_BTN_MEM_STORE "MS"
IDS_BTN_MEM_PLUS "+"
IDS_BTN_MEM_STATUS_M "M"
IDS_BTN_SQRT "√"
END
#endif // Japanese resources
/////////////////////////////////////////////////////////////////////////////